Micaver® is the ideal material for induction furnaces. Its non-magnetic versions allow an optimum electrical insulation. The mica-glass composition resists to elevated temperature either during the manufacturing of the furnace itself or during use.
SilPower excellent dielectric characteristics allow furnace makers to reach the highest temperature whatever the frequency without compromising the furnace thermal insulation.
Improving every day the visual quality of the glass is a target in various industries such as in Automotive or for white / brown goods. Glass rollers equipped with silica sleeves made from Quartzel® help these industries to win this challenge by reducing the defects occurring during glass transportation.
Quartzel felts give the very best of themselves while being used in catalytic heating devices. It has a good integrity, is easy to handle and to cut and robust. It allows a very quick start-up due to its excellent oxidation and can work with low quality gases. It is durable thanks to its excellent resistance to poisoning elements such as sulphur. It is homogeneous from one sheet to another and already impregnated with PVA which makes it easy to process. Ultimately, Quartzel felts fibers cannot be inhaled.
Saint-Gobain Quartz offers ultra-pure fused quartz powders that can be used for the manufacturing of ceramic cores in precision investment casting. Typical particle size distribution is 50 to 100 μm. Unlike standard fused quartz powders available on the market, Saint-Gobain Quartz powders are dedicated to this application offering ultra-pure products with a stable chemistry which do not compromise the metallic parts properties (Example : less 1 ppm bismuth). This commitment to Quality ensures higher yield than standard fused quartz powders and a repeatable process. Saint-Gobain Quartz powders are tailored made with batches as low as 250 kg.
Quartzel is the best available fiber product to obtain high quality stuccos. Quartzel chopped fibers may be added to the Hollow ceramic shell which brings several advantages. The low CTE of quartz allows an outstanding resistance to thermal shock. As a fibrous product it improves the mechanical resistance and thermal insulation of the shell compared to 100% silica powder classical ways. It is an ultra-pure product with a stable chemistry which does not compromise the metallic part properties (Example: less 1 ppm bismuth). Lastly, it reduces the stress thus lower cracking risks at the stage of burning-off the wax patterns.
